告诉 Launchpad 在构建 PPA 包时使用什么 DEB_BUILD_OPTIONS

告诉 Launchpad 在构建 PPA 包时使用什么 DEB_BUILD_OPTIONS

当我生成并将源包上传到我的 PPA 时,传递 Launchpad 在构建包的二进制版本时将使用的 DEB_BUILD_OPTIONS 的最佳方法是什么?

特别是,我想传递“nodocs”选项,这样就不会构建文档。

答案1

不幸的是, PPA 没有办法指定环境变量(包括DEB_BUILD_OPTIONS)。在此之前,您需要编辑文件debian/rules并在顶部附近手动设置它(但如果使用“#!”,则不是第一行):

DEB_BUILD_OPTIONS=nodocs

rules或者,只需找到文件中寻找“nodocs”的部分并对其进行更改以执行您需要的操作。

答案2

在您的 debian/rules 文件中设置它。

相关内容